How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Woodmere?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Woodmere Studio Apartments | $902 | $699 | $1,709 |
Woodmere 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,040 | $300 | $2,064 |
Woodmere 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,249 | $350 | $1,979 |
Woodmere 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,576 | $885 | $4,110 |
Woodmere 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,520 | $3,520 | $3,520 |

Getting Around the Woodmere Neighborhood in Montgomery, AL
Walk Score®
28 / 100
Car-Dependent
Most errands require a car
Bike Score®
30 / 100
Somewhat Bikeable
Minimal bike infrastructure
Transit Score®
17 / 100
Minimal Transit
It may be possible to get on a bus
